No Time to Spare: Adversarial Machine Learning at Training and Inference Time
Xiaoyun Xu
Abstract
This thesis addresses the critical challenge of adversarial machine learning in deep learning models, focusing on the defense mechanisms against evasion (adversarial) attacks and backdoor attacks. Part I analyzes evasion attacks through the lens of information bottleneck theory, revealing that compressing redundant information in the input space enhances model robustness.
